A Buyer's Handbook for Legitimate Power Banks
Power banks are essential for keeping your devices juiced up on the go. However, the market is flooded with fake power banks that fail to deliver. avoid falling victim to scams, look for these warning indicators of inferior power bank:
- Excessively low prices: If it sounds almost unbelievable, there's a strong possibility it's copyright.
- Clumsy design: A good power bank feels solid and durable. Pay attention to the seams, buttons, and overall feel.
- Vague specifications: Legitimate brands provide accurate and detailed information. Look for proof of quality testing.
Avoid the hassle by doing your research before buying. Your devices deserve better for it.
